GMC Baramulla Conducts CME on “One Health Initiative” Under IAPSM–ICMR Joint Program

Baramulla 13th Nov 2025

The Department of Community Medicine, Government Medical College (GMC) Baramulla,on 13-11-25, organized a Continuing Medical Education (CME) program on the theme “One Health Initiative” as part of the month-long nationwide activities being carried out under the joint banner of the Indian Association of Preventive and Social Medicine (IAPSM) and the Indian Council of Medical Research (ICMR).

The program commenced with opening remarks by Dr. Zahid Ali Khan, Head, Department of Community Medicine, who underscored the growing importance of the One Health concept in tackling complex public health challenges arising at the interface of humans, animals, and the environment.

This was followed by the inaugural address by Prof. (Dr.) Majid Jahangir, Principal, GMC Baramulla, who applauded the department for its continued academic engagement and highlighted the vital need for intersectoral coordination in safeguarding public health under the One Health framework.

The CME featured insightful presentations by domain experts:

Dr. Darakshan, Assistant Professor, Community Medicine, spoke on “Environmental Health under the One Health Approach,” emphasizing the environmental determinants of health and the necessity of integrated action.

Dr. Nazima Nazir, Scientist-B (VRDL), with a PhD in Veterinary Microbiology, delivered a session on “Emerging Zoonotic Diseases,” focusing on the rising threat of zoonoses and the importance of integrated surveillance.

Dr. Shiekh Zaid Amin, Senior Resident, Department of Microbiology, discussed “Antimicrobial Resistance (AMR): The Silent Pandemic,” elaborating on microbial threats and strategies for containment.

The event witnessed enthusiastic participation from faculty members, postgraduate students, interns, undergraduate MBBS students and Paramedical students.

The program concluded with a vote of thanks and felicitation ceremony, during which the speakers and were honored with mementos in recognition of their contributions.

Permanent Pacemaker Implantation Services Reinstated at GMC Baramulla: A Milestone in Cardiac Care

Baramulla 11th Nov 2025

We are proud to announce the successful re-initiation of Permanent Pacemaker Implantation Services at Government Medical College, Baramulla—a significant stride in enhancing our cardiac care infrastructure.

These life-saving services, once halted due to the absence of a cardiologist, have now been revived through the persistent efforts of our esteemed Principal, Prof. Dr. Majid Jahangir, and the recent appointment of a qualified specialist. This development ensures that patients with rhythm disorders can now receive advanced pacing therapy right here in Baramulla, eliminating the need for travel to distant centers.

The inaugural procedures were successfully performed by Dr. Mustafa Bashir, Interventional Cardiologist, under the leadership of Dr. Nisar Ahmad Khan, Head of the Department of Medicine. The achievement was made possible through seamless collaboration with the Department of Anesthesia and the Operation Theatre team.

Whole procedure was done under ayushman bharat scheme, free of cost!

National Recognition for Associated Hospital GMC Baramulla under LaQshya

Baramulla 10th Nov 2025

We are proud to announce that the Associated Hospital GMC Baramulla has been Nationally Quality Certified under LaQshya by the National Health Systems Resource Centre (NHSRC), Ministry of Health & Family Welfare, Government of India.
Date of Assessment: 29th September 2025

Associated hospital GMC Baramulla has become the only hospital in Jammu and Kashmir to receive this recognition.

This prestigious certification is a testament to our unwavering commitment to quality maternal and newborn care, teamwork, and patient safety. It marks a significant milestone in our journey toward excellence in healthcare delivery.

Advanced Lung Function Assessment Workshop Held at GMC Baramulla

Baramulla 1st Nov 2025

The Department of Tuberculosis & Respiratory Medicine, Government Medical College (GMC) Baramulla, under the esteemed patronage of Principal Prof. (Dr) Majid Jahangir, successfully organized a CME-cum-Hands-On Workshop titled “Advanced Lung Function Assessment” in collaboration with the PURE Foundation, Pune.

The program commenced with a formal inauguration led by Prof. (Dr) Majid Jahangir, Principal, GMC Baramulla, joined by:

• Prof. (Dr) Shafqat Ahmad Lone, Registrar Academics
• Dr. Parvaiz Masoodi, Medical Superintendent
• Dr. Shumail Bashir, Associate Professor & Head, Department of TB & Respiratory Medicine
• Dr. Sundeep Salvi and Dr. Deesha Ghorpade, Course Directors

In her welcome address, Organising Chairperson Dr. Shumail Bashir set the tone for the day, followed by an inaugural speech from the Principal, who emphasized the importance of advanced diagnostic modalities in respiratory care—especially in colder regions like Kashmir, where respiratory ailments are highly prevalent.

The academic proceedings featured a series of insightful lectures:

• Spirometry by Dr. Aqeel Hussain, Assistant Professor
• FeNO (Fractional Exhaled Nitric Oxide) by Dr. Shumail Bashir
• Lung Oscillometry by Dr. Deesha Ghorpade, with a focus on pediatric applications
• DLCO and Body Plethysmography by Dr. Sundeep Salvi

These sessions provided a robust overview of cutting-edge lung function assessment techniques.

The event drew enthusiastic participation from faculty members, postgraduate residents, and medical students. Eminent respiratory experts from the region, including:

• Prof. (Dr) Naveed Nazir Shah, HOD, Chest Disease Hospital
• Prof. (Dr) Sonaullah Shah, HOD, Medicine, SKIMS Soura

…contributed to the scientific discourse, enriching the academic experience with their insights.

Following the lectures, a hands-on workshop offered participants practical exposure to advanced lung function testing equipment and techniques, ensuring a comprehensive skill-based learning experience.

Pinkayathon 25: Kashmir’s Annual Breast Cancer Awareness Mega Event

Baramulla 30th oct 2025

The Department of Obstetrics and Gynecology at GMC Baramulla, under the dynamic leadership of Principal Prof. Dr. Majid Jahangir, proudly organized Pinkayathon 25—the Annual Breast Cancer Awareness Mega Event of Kashmir. This initiative aimed to raise awareness about breast cancer among students, doctors, ASHA workers, Anganwadi workers, and the broader healthcare community.

The event witnessed enthusiastic participation from Heads of Departments, Administrative Officers, faculty members, staff, vice principal nursing College,nursing personnel, District health officer,ASHA and Anganwadi workers, students, and employees of GMC Baramulla—reflecting a united front in the fight against breast cancer.

The programme commenced with a formal inauguration by Prof. Dr. Majid Jahangir, accompanied by:

• Dr. Parvaiz Masoodi, Medical Superintendent
• Prof. Dr. Shafqat Ahmad Lone, Registrar Academics
• Dr. Humera Noor, HOD, Obstetrics & Gynecology
• Dr. Shabnum Bashir, Renowned Oncosurgeon and Guest Speaker

The welcome address was delivered by Dr. Humera Noor, followed by impactful speeches from the Principal, Medical Superintendent, and Registrar Academics, each emphasizing the importance of early diagnosis and community awareness in combating breast cancer.

• Dr. Shabnum Bashir elaborated on breast cancer pathology and highlighted the critical role of mammography in screening and early detection.
• Miss Tabish presented a detailed and informative PowerPoint session on the diagnostic aspects of breast cancer, enriching the audience’s understanding of clinical protocols.

The event culminated in a human pink ribbon formation and a walkathon, symbolizing collective resolve and spreading awareness through visual impact and community engagement.
